For anyone who has manually navigated the installation folder of Microsoft Office Professional Plus, the sight of Proplus.ww directory and the Ose.exe file inside it can be puzzling. At first glance, it looks like an error, a fragment of a corrupted setup, or possibly even malware masquerading as a legitimate process.

In MSI-based volume license editions of Office (LTSC 2021, 2019, 2016), Ose.exe runs as a service or a transient process during any installation or modification task.
